LEFTOVER PRIME RIB BEEF STROGANOFF



Leftover Prime Rib Beef Stroganoff image

This Leftover Prime Rib Beef Stroganoff is rich, creamy, tasty plus quick and easy to make as well! You've put all that time and effort into roasting the perfect prime rib, now to use the leftovers in something equally tasty!

Provided by Angela

Categories     Beef Dishes     Dinner Recipes     Entrees     Leftover Ideas     Main Course     Main Dish

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 Tbsp olive oil ((extra virgin))
1 shallot ((minced))
1/2 Tbsp garlic ((minced))
2 Tbsp butter
2 Tbsp all-purpose flour
1/2 tsp tarragon
1/2 tsp ground sage
1/2 tsp thyme
1/4 tsp each, salt & pepper ((more to taste, if necessary))
1 cup Baby Portabella Mushrooms ((stemmed, sliced))
1 1/2 cups beef broth
2 Tbsp Worcestershire sauce
1/2 Tbsp Dijon Mustard ((coarse ground))
1 cup leftover prime rib roast ((sliced into 2 inch strips))
1/4 cup sour cream
8 oz egg noodles ((rinsed and drained))
2 Tbsp parsley ((chopped, optional garnish))

Steps:

  • Start with a large, deep frying pan or dutch oven. Heat the olive oil to medium high heat, then add minced shallot and garlic and cook for 1 minute (just enough to start sweating the shallot). Add butter and melt with the shallot and garlic.
  • Add the all-purpose flour, combine with shallot and garlic until all of the flour is absorbed. Add seasoning (tarragon, ground sage, thyme, salt & pepper) and mushrooms. Stir to combine, then add the beef broth, Worcestershire and Dijon.
  • Stir all of the gravy ingredients, reduce heat to medium and allow to simmer (reducing heat as necessary to maintain a low simmer) for about 10 minutes. Gravy should thicken while simmering.
  • Once gravy has simmered and reduced, slightly thickening, add the sliced leftover prime rib roast meat and cook an additional 2-3 minutes to heat the meat through completely. Remove from heat and add sour cream. Serve immediately over cooked pasta, rice, or potatoes. Top with chopped parsley for garnish, if desired.

RICH AND CREAMY BEEF STROGANOFF



Rich and Creamy Beef Stroganoff image

A rich, creamy beef stroganoff. This recipe uses a roux to create a beef gravy that is then thickened with sour cream AND cream cheese. A little bit of zip is added using pepper flakes. Serve this over egg noodles.

Provided by SANFRANCOOK

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Beef     Beef Stroganoff Recipes

Time 1h50m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 18

2 (2 pound) beef chuck roast, cut into 1/2-inch thick strips
½ cup red wine
1 te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per
1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
2 tablespoons butter
1 large onion, diced
3 cloves garlic, minced
2 tablespoons butter
1 cup sliced mushrooms
¼ cup butter
¼ cup all-purpose flour
1 ⅓ cups beef stock
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on prepared yellow mustard
2 teaspoons crushed red pepper flakes
⅓ cup sour cream
1 (3 ounce) package cream cheese, softened

Steps:

  • Place the beef into a large bowl. Stir in the red wine, salt, and black pepper. Marinate for 10 minutes, then remove the beef and pat dry with a paper towel. Reserve the remaining marinade.
  •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Stir in the beef; cook and stir until browned, then transfer to a plate, 5 to 7 minutes. Drain any remaining grease from the skillet. Melt 2 tablespoons butter over medium heat. Stir in the onion, garlic, and a pinch of salt. Cook and stir until the onion is soft and translucent. Transfer the onion mixture to the plate with the prepared beef; set aside.
  • Melt another 2 tablespoons butter in the same skillet over medium heat, and stir in the mushrooms. Cook and stir until the mushrooms are tender, about 10 minutes. Place the cooked mushrooms in a bowl and set aside. Melt 1/4 cup of butter in the skillet. Whisk in the flour, cook and stir until the flour no longer tastes raw, about 4 minutes. Slowly whisk in the beef stock. Bring to a boil, stirring constantly, then reduce heat to medium low. Pour in the reserved red wine marinade, Worcestershire sauce, prepared mustard, and red pepper flakes, then add the beef and onion mixture. Cover and simmer until the meat is tender, about 1 hour. Season with salt and black pepper.
  • Stir in the mushrooms, sour cream, and cream cheese about 5 minutes before serving.

LEFTOVER ROAST BEEF STROGANOFF



Leftover Roast Beef Stroganoff image

If you have left over cooked roast and don't know what to do with it, here is a nice little recipe I found in Taste of Home. I like to add a few tablespoons of sour cream just before serving, but it is up to you.

Provided by mums the word

Categories     Roast Beef

Time 30m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 -3 cups cooked beef, julienned
1 small onion, ch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on vegetable oil
1 (10 ounce) can cream of mushroom soup
1/2 cup milk
1/2-1 cup mushroom, sliced
2 tablespoons ketchup
1 teaspoon beef bouillon
pepper

Steps:

  • In saucepan over medium heat, saute onion in oil about 5 minutes.
  • Add garlic and cook 2 minutes longer, then add mushrooms and cook til tender.
  • Add roast beef and cook until heated through.
  • In a small bowl, mix soup, milk, ketchup and bouillon then add to the meat mixture. Bring just to a boil and then reduce heat to simmer.
  • Cook uncovered 8-10 minute.
  • If using sour cream, stir in just before serving.
  • Serve over noodles or mashed potatoes.

PRIME RIB HASH (FROM LEFTOVERS)



Prime Rib Hash (from leftovers) image

Who knew this simple Leftover Prime Rib Hash would be so incredible with its pan fried potatoes and prime rib beef chunks?! I'm not kidding! The first time I used the leftovers from a prime rib roast for a Christmas morning breakfast hash the whole family was just stunned at how great it was!

Provided by Angela

Categories     Beef Dishes     Breakfast Recipes     Leftover Ideas

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 cups prime rib roast ((1/4" cubed))
2 cups potatoes ((1/4" cubed, I use russet potatoes or yukon golds))
1/2 cup yellow onion ((minced))
1/2 Tbsp garlic ((minced))
1/4 tsp turmeric
1/8 tsp nutmeg
1/8 tsp paprika
1/8 tsp ground sage
1/8 tsp tarragon
1/2 tsp each, salt & pepper ((to taste))
1/4 cup milk
2 Tbsp all-purpose flour
4 large eggs ((4 eggs = 1 per person per serving, use more if you prefer))
2 Tbsp fresh parsley ((chopped, optional for garnish))

Steps:

  • Use either the rendered fat from your prime rib roast, or extra virgin olive oil, and heat your large skillet or frying pan to medium heat. Cook the cubed potatoes, minced onion and garlic on medium heat for about 3 minutes until the potatoes are starting to get tender and the onion is no longer translucent.
  • Add the seasoning: turmeric, nutmeg, paprika, ground sage, tarragon, and salt & pepper (to taste). Cook for 8-10 minutes, browning the potatoes. Add the cubed prime rib and cook for 4-5 minutes.
  • Combine the milk (or your mixed milk and au jus) with the flour and stir it into the hash mixture. Use your spatula to spread the hash evenly throughout the pan and flatten the hash.
  • Cook on medium high for an additional 5 minutes, flipping the hash as needed to brown your hash and get your desired level of crispiness. *Leave the hash in halves or quarters of the flattened hash, turning the whole pieces to brown. Break up the hash once both sides are browned and continue to brown to your preferred consistency.
  • In another frying pan or skillet, cook your eggs sunny side up to serve on your hash. Heat the pan with 1 teaspoon of cooking oil at low heat until the oil begins to shimmer, then add the eggs. Cover with a tight fitting lid and cook until the white is completely set, about 2-2 1/2 minutes.
  • Dish up the leftover prime rib hash with the egg(s) served on top, add fresh chopped parsley for garnish (optional).

LEFTOVER ROAST BEEF STROGANOFF



Leftover Roast Beef Stroganoff image

Got some leftover roast beef and wondering what to do with it? Why not try this Leftover Roast Beef Stroganoff? No leftover roast beef? No problem! This easy beef stroganoff can also be made with steak.

Provided by Eb Gargano

Categories     Main Course

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 tablespoon olive oil
1 onion (sliced)
100 g chestnut mushrooms (sliced)
2 cloves garlic (grated or crushed)
3 teaspoons smoked paprika
Salt and black pepper to taste
600 g leftover roast beef ((see notes for steak version))
150 ml sour cream ((or crème fraiche if you prefer))
2 tablespoons parsley (chopped (plus extra for garnish))
Rice, bread or mashed potato
Kale (or another green vegetable such as spinach, cabbage or broccoli)

Steps:

  • Put a tablespoon of olive oil in a large frying pan and then add the onions. Cook for about 3 minutes until softened.
  • Add the sliced mushrooms and turn up the heat. Cook for a further 2 minutes.
  • When the onions and mushrooms are lightly browned, add the garlic, paprika, salt and pepper, plus the leftover beef and any juices. Cook over a low heat for a further 3 minutes. Add a splash of water if it gets too dry.
  • Finally, add the sour cream and heat gently until it just starts to bubble. Turn the heat off and sprinkle in the chopped parsley. Serve with the rice and kale, or whatever accompaniments you prefer.

REPURPOSED LEFTOVERS FOR STROGANOFF



Repurposed Leftovers for Stroganoff image

Leftover night just got better. This is an easy beef stroganoff-like recipe to use up your leftover roast beef, pork, or chicken in a home-cooked meal.

Provided by Kevin D. Weeks.

Categories     Dinner     Entree     Pasta

Time 30m

Yield 2

Number Of Ingredients 12

12 ounces leftover roast chicken (or pork or beef, cut into strips)
8 ounces mushrooms (sliced)
1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
2 tablespoons unsalted butter (divided)
1/2 small onion (chopped)
1/2 cup wine
1/2 cup stock
1 tablespoon tomato paste
1/2 cup sour cream
Salt to taste
Pepper to taste
4 ounces egg noodles

Steps:

  • Gather the ingredients.
  • Fill a pot of water and bring it to a boil. Salt it and, once boiling, add the egg noodles and cook per the package instructions. Drain and reserve.
  • Place the mushrooms in a large, dry, non-stick skillet and sprinkle them with salt.
  • Cook over medium-high heat until the mushrooms begin to brown and give up their liquid, or about 6 minutes.
  • Stir the mushrooms, add in the thyme, and add 1 tablespoon of the butter. Cook until browned, about 3 minutes.
  • Scoop the mushrooms onto a plate and set aside.
  • Using the same pan over medium heat, add the remaining butter, onion, and tomato paste and then cook until the onion is translucent, stirring frequently for about 5 minutes.
  • Return the mushrooms to the skillet and add the wine.
  • Increase the heat to medium-high and cook until the wine is reduced by half, approximately 5 minutes.
  • Add the stock and cook for 5 more minutes.
  • Reduce the heat to low, add the meat, and simmer for 5 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and stir in the sour cream and pepper. Taste test and adjust the seasonings.
  • Serve over the cooked noodles.
